Nathalie Harte: A Literary Voice Between Light and Shadow

 

In the realm of storytelling, where words hold the power to transport, few authors weave narratives as immersive and profound as Nathalie Harte. With a signature blend of psychological depth, lyrical prose, and intricate storytelling, she crafts literary experiences that linger long after the final page.

 

Born in the sunlit vineyards of Bordeaux and shaped by the electric energy of New York, Harte's journey is one of cultural fusion and relentless curiosity. Her novels traverse both geographical and emotional landscapes, offering readers an intimate exploration of the human psyche, where mystery, resilience, and transformation take center stage.

 

From her acclaimed debut Les Couleurs de la Résilience to the haunting depths of The Silence of Greenfield, Harte's works defy genre conventions, blending psychological suspense, literary fiction, and philosophical reflection. Each novel is a window into the unknown, where secrets unravel, destinies collide, and characters confront the shadows within.

 

Her Haven of Words Collection embodies this vision—a sanctuary where readers discover stories of resilience, love, and the quiet magic of human connection. Whether in French or English, Harte's prose remains a beacon of introspection and emotional truth, illuminating the fragile yet unbreakable spirit of her characters.

 

"Writing is an act of faith in the human soul's ability to reinvent itself." This philosophy permeates every sentence she writes, inviting readers on a transformative journey—one where shadow and light intertwine, and where even the deepest mysteries reveal glimpses of redemption.
